Output 171dd4b6c61d71690d023beb3fe20107d0c26d250ea117d0a7f2c45c1ebdef2b:0

value
884313090
script pubkey
OP_0 OP_PUSHBYTES_20 24172d307b3ba3c7830291e2b150926268c2f75c
address
ltc1qystj6vrm8w3u0qczj83tz5yjvf5v9a6u6feytd
transaction
171dd4b6c61d71690d023beb3fe20107d0c26d250ea117d0a7f2c45c1ebdef2b
spent
true